Spherical Silver Powder has a large specific surface area and high-efficiency autocatalysis function. It is adsorbed on the surface of bacteria cells and hinders the normal metabolism and reproduction of bacteria. It can be used widely in medical, daily-use fabrics, and health care products. Spherical Silver Powder can be used to replace precious metal powder to prepare an electronic paste with high performance. Additionally, it can also be used as a catalyst, greatly increasing the speed and efficiency of chemical reactions.

What is spherical silver powder used for?
Spherical silver powder is mainly used in electronics for conductive pastes, 3D printing of circuits, and brazing alloys due to its uniform shape and excellent conductivity.
Does silver heal wounds faster?
Yes, silver promotes faster wound healing by killing bacteria and reducing inflammation, which helps tissue repair more efficiently.
Are silver nanoparticles antibacterial?
Yes, silver nanoparticles are highly antibacterial, effectively destroying bacteria by damaging their cell walls and DNA.
